Artell: "Wouldn't Worry If Will Needs To Play"

22 March 2019

David Artell has told the club’s official website that he would have no fears of playing his young goalkeeper Will Jaaskelainen if required.

The Finnish stopper has been recalled from his latest loan spell at Nantwich Town to deputise for the injured David Richards, who is set to undergo surgery on a shoulder injury next week.

Jaaskelainen, who has once against performed admirably for the Dabbers has been recalled to offer cover and competition to number one Ben Garratt.

The Crewe boss told the club’s official website:  “Will has returned from Nantwich and I would have no hesitation in playing in the first team If I need to because he is a good young goalkeeper.

“That is why has been out on loan for the best part of two seasons, to play games and help his development. I am sure he will be disappointed that he could be on the bench for us instead of playing on a Saturday afternoon for Nantwich but needs must at the moment and we could need him.

“There are eight games to go, so we’ll see what happens.”
